Abstract:Euphausiids migrate vertically in the water column as part of their diel cycle. These migrations make them a key element in the biological pump of the pelagic environment. We took stratified zooplankton samples (0-50, 50-100, and 100-150 m) during the Pacífico-ERFEN campaign in September 2012 to evaluate the vertical distribution of euphausiids around Malpelo Island (3.8 - 4.2 N, 81.4 - 81.8 W).
